go to start, run, type in %temp%, and delete everything in there. Also if you want to make your pc run faster download tune up utilities 2009 (very good program), its very easy to find a regkey just look one up in youtube. Also if your pc takes 2 long to start up go to start, run, msconfig, startup, disable all ( you disable all because most programs even the ones that you dont open start up on their own and just steal processing power even though they are not required to be turned on at that given time, don't worry ur pc won't diseable anything that is absolutly necessary) click apply then close, restart, when u restart check the box on the pop up that comes up when windows restarts up again and press enter, go back to start, run, msconfig, startup and check on all the programs that you want to start when your pc starts up then click apply then close, and restart and check the box on the popup and press ok. Also if you want ur pc to run faster go to start, all programs, accessories, system tools, disk cleanup, select main drive press ok, and follw the simple steps. By the way those tips are for XP I don't know if they work or not in vista but it does't hurt to try.
